Definition
- 1La libertad de expresión es el derecho de todo individuo a expresar ideas libremente, y por tanto sin censura. Es un derecho fundamental defendido bajo el artículo 19º de la Declaración Universal de los Derechos Humanos, y la mayoría de los sistemas democráticos también lo señalan. De ella deriva la libertad de imprenta.
